Hey, as you have all seen Blizzard is trying to implement certain stuff to the fresh classic servers.
Honor System in p1, great idea and this is something we had on private servers aswell, makes it more fun to level up and pvp while doing it. But what is the point in ranking if you only get 1 year to enjoy the hard work it takes to rank up a character.
Removed worldbuffs, this honestly kills fresh for more than half of the community at least. I personally do not care much about it but from what i’ve heard a lot of ppl don’t like it. I think we should have world buffs but they shouldn’t be dispellable.
Increased Experience, no one asked for this and I am in general against it. I have done 1-60 on TBC and it takes away some of the magic with the increased rates. Also it alienates a part of the community who mainly play the game for the leveling process whether it is speed leveling or just leveling in general.
Meeting stones converted to Summoning stones is super anti classic in my oppinion. I personally don’t like the idea of summoning at all, especially the summon inside wall meta we had in classic was very damaging to the game.
I propose summoning will remove worldbuffs from players, this forces people to run with their guild to raid instead of summoning inside walls (literally exploiting) to enter raids fully buffed.
Fix the servers, what we had in classic was a laggy mess. I have multiple clips/videos where the server is almost crashing on itself and massive input lag (sometimes ive seen 30+ seconds) whenever there is to many ppl around. I don’t know what causes this but it is something that was never an issue when we played on private servers so it shouldn’t be an issue on a modern server/client either. Please correct what causes this so we can have big fights again. If it is an issue with the server-on-demand thing, then fork out the money we invest into your game to better the issue.
Increased herb+mining nodes is a good thing, please implement more anti bot measures that benefits the community. Id love to see more bans on bots in the future. If you look at TBC, the economy is completely botted because of the current approach is not working. Hire people to deal with it maybe.
